COSMOS 2530, 43751 is a payload satellite owned by VVKO VKS (CIS) in LEO that was launched on Fri, 30 Nov 2018 UTC via an ROKOT launch vehicle from the Plesetsk Missile And Space Complex (PKMTR). Payload-class satellites include a variety of spacecraft equipped with specific instruments for various scientific and technological missions. These include communications satellites like Starlink; space stations such as the ISS; scientific satellites like the Hubble; Earth observation satellites from companies like Planet Labs, Umbra, and HawkEye 360; GPS; miniature CubeSats for education and research; and military/defense satellites.
